April 17th
Outdoor Evening Concert at the Herberger

We were thrilled to present our musicians as the grand finale at the Pavilion, the outdoor stage at The Herberger Theater Center. The performance’s featured soloist was Associate Principal Clarinet Steve Hanusofski, in Carl Maria von Weber’s Clarinet Quintet in B flat, an early-Romantic work that demonstrates the expressive capabilities of this wonderful instrument.  Also on the program was Mozart’s youthful Divertimento in D for Strings and Tchaikovsky’s lush and iconic Serenade for Strings.

Podcast on McQuaid Mission: Different Ways of Healing

Listen and watchOur President & CEO Suzanne Wilson was featured on the McQuaid Mission program presented by the Human Services Campus. Suzanne spoke with Amy Schwabenlender, Executive Director of the organization, about the work TPS does to serve the Homeless community and organizations that are working to help individuals experiencing homelessness. The podcast also featured a few performances by TPS’ acting assistant principal second violinist Leslie Frey Anderegg.
